daft

daft [ daft ] (comparative dafter, superlative daftest)


adjective 
Definition:
 
1. not sensible: obviously silly or unreasonable ( informal )
a daft idea

2. Scotland frivolous: thoughtless or frivolous

[ Old English gedæfte "fitting" < Germanic, "fit, suitable"]

daft·ly adverb
daft·ness noun
